Deeplake Hivemind

plugin

Cloud-backed persistent memory for Claude Code powered by Deeplake. Automatically captures all session activity: user prompts, assistant responses, and tool calls into a shared Deeplake table. Makes conversation history searchable across sessions, users, and agents in the same workspace. Intercepts file operations on ~/.deeplake/memory/ through a virtual filesystem backed by Deeplake cloud SQL, supporting cat, ls, grep, jq, and 80+ shell builtins without requiring a FUSE mount.

Works with: Claude Code, Cursor, Claude Desktop, Codex CLI, Gemini CLI, Cline, Windsurf, VS Code
